The Introduction associates policy change with both the success and failure of policy, the rise and fall of government objectives. Recognizing ‘policy’ as being whatever a government might decide to do, or not to do, it defines and strategizes the analysis of its single case study: the rise and fall of the British policy for membership of European institutions that was established in January 1973 and failed in June 2016, setting out the relevant inclusions and exclusions. It also addresses and describes the two types of readers for whom the book is written, the General Reader and the Academic Theoretician.
